Understanding Carbon Monoxide and Its Risks
Carbon monoxide is produced when fuels like wood, gas, coal, and oil are burned. Incomplete combustion leads to higher levels of CO, which can seep into your home and pose serious health risks. Even low levels of carbon monoxide exposure can cause symptoms such as headaches, dizziness, and confusion. High levels can lead to unconsciousness or even death.
According to the Centers for Disease Control and Prevention (CDC), approximately 400 Americans die each year from unintentional CO poisoning, with many more experiencing non-fatal harm. Therefore, recognizing the signs of carbon monoxide exposure and implementing preventive measures is of utmost importance.
Wood Stove Safety: Best Practices
To safeguard your home from carbon monoxide emissions while enjoying the warmth of your wood stove, consider these essential practices:
- Proper Installation: Ensure your wood stove is installed by a qualified technician. A professional will ensure that the stove is vented correctly to the outside to prevent carbon monoxide buildup.
- Regular Maintenance: Schedule annual inspections and cleanings for your wood stove and chimney. Creosote buildup can obstruct ventilation, leading to dangerous emissions.
- Use Seasoned Wood: Burning dry, seasoned wood produces less smoke and carbon monoxide than unseasoned wood. Aim for wood that has been dried for at least six months.
- Avoid Overloading: Don’t overload your stove with wood. Excess fuel can lead to incomplete combustion and higher CO levels.
Ensuring Ventilation for Indoor Air Quality
Good ventilation is key to maintaining indoor air quality and preventing carbon monoxide from accumulating in your home. Here are some tips to improve ventilation:
- Open Windows: Whenever you’re using your wood stove, consider cracking a window open to allow fresh air to circulate. This helps dilute any potential carbon monoxide build-up.
- Install an Air Intake: Some wood stoves come with an outside air intake that draws fresh air directly from outside. This can significantly reduce the chances of CO entering your living space.
- Use Exhaust Fans: If your home has exhaust fans in the kitchen or bathroom, use them regularly, especially when the wood stove is in use. This helps to create a balanced air pressure in your home.
Carbon Monoxide Detectors: Your First Line of Defense
Having functional carbon monoxide detectors in your home is crucial. These devices can alert you to dangerous levels of CO before they become life-threatening. Here’s what you should know:
- Placement: Install CO detectors on every level of your home, especially near sleeping areas. It’s often recommended to place them at least 15 feet away from any fuel-burning appliances.
- Test Regularly: Test your detectors monthly and replace the batteries at least once a year. Make sure to replace the entire unit every five to seven years, as they can lose effectiveness over time.
- Choose Quality Products: Invest in high-quality detectors that are certified by recognized standards. Look for units that also include an audible alarm.
Recognizing the Symptoms of Carbon Monoxide Poisoning
Understanding the signs of carbon monoxide poisoning can save lives. Be vigilant for the following symptoms, especially when your wood stove is in use:
- Headaches
- Dizziness
- Shortness of breath
- Nausea or vomiting
- Confusion
If you or anyone in your home experiences these symptoms, exit the building immediately and seek fresh air. Call emergency services for assistance.
Regular Stove Maintenance: Key to Safety
One of the best ways to prevent carbon monoxide emissions from your wood stove is through diligent maintenance. Here are some tips:
- Clean the Chimney: Creosote buildup can cause chimney fires and block proper ventilation. Have your chimney cleaned at least once a year, or more if you use your stove frequently.
- Inspect for Damage: Regularly check your stove for any signs of damage, including cracks or rust. A damaged stove can lead to dangerous gas leaks.
- Check Seals and Gaskets: Ensure all door seals and gaskets are intact to prevent smoke and CO from escaping into your home.
